The Handsome Frank Podcast with illustrator Agathe Singer

The Handsome Frank Podcast with illustrator Agathe Singer (illustrator)

We took a trip to Paris to meet with the wonderful Agathe Singer and discuss all things gouache, juggling childcare and tiny lifts.

James Gibbs

James Gibbs (illustrator, NB Illustration)

James Gibbs is known for his quirky characters which lends his style to be used in a variety of areas including advertising, editorial, children's and educational publishing. His recent clients include , Leeds Building Society, Oxford University Press, Dorling Kindersley and Chartered Society of Physiotherapists.
